"LMOD" stands for "line modification" or "list modification".

If you have used the "HORST" utilities, you may know the following
programs:

    NSET     pipe data from STDIN into an environmental variable
    LISTMOD  make list of commands from input list
    QECHO    quote echo with control codes
    LINEX    extract range of lines from ASCII file

The new LMOD includes most of the functionality of these programs,
and more...

Actually I only planned to make a new NSET version, that would also
work under WINDOWS NT *). But it finally became a versatile line and
list modification tool.

Requirements: 80386 CPU or better, DOS [box].

*) WIN NT and WINDOWS 2000 do not allow manipulation of the COMMAND
   environment to set variables directly (as NSET does). With LMOD you
   will use the safe method of generating a SET statement, redirected to
   a temporary batch file.
